Overview
Superbly located and full of character, Molyneux is a wonderful base for a Cornish holiday. With a honey-coloured beamed ceiling in its comfortable living room and decking for al fresco relaxation, the two-bedroom cottage is a great place to take it easy after coastal path walks, while also giving easy access to the picturesque fishing village with its pubs and restaurants.

About the area
Cornwall has just about everything – wild moorland landscapes, glorious river valley scenery, picturesque villages and miles of breathtaking coastline. Known for its popular surfing spots, the region provides ample opportunities for water sport enthusiasts, and for those who prefer to stay on land, visitor attractions like the Eden Project and the Lost Gardens of Heligan offer a lovely day out
